# Sgourakis Lab
# Author: Sagar Gupta
# Date: April 28, 2023
# Email: [email protected]
# import required libraries
from collections import defaultdict
import csv
import math
import os
import platform
from pymol import cmd
import subprocess
from tqdm import tqdm
def get_pdb_dict(fastafile):
'''
Reads FASTA file
'''
fasta_file_handler = open(fastafile, "r")
counter = 1
raw_dict = {}
pdbid = ""
for line in fasta_file_handler:
if ">" in line:
line = line.rstrip().lstrip('>')
pdbid = line.split('|')[0]
allele = line.split('|')[2]
if counter % 2 == 0:
raw_dict[pdbid] = ""
counter += 1
else:
line = line.rstrip()
raw_dict[pdbid] = line+"_"+allele
fasta_file_handler.close()
pdb_dict = {}
for key, value in raw_dict.items():
if value != "":
pdb_dict[key] = value
return pdb_dict
def run_command(command, ignore=False):
'''
Helps run command line operations
'''
cmd = subprocess.Popen(command, shell=True,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.STDOUT)
output = cmd.communicate()
if cmd.returncode != 0:
if ignore:
return False
print("--- FAIL ---\n")
print(command)
if output[0] != None:
print(str(output[0], 'utf-8'))
if output[1] != None:
print(str(output[1], 'utf-8'))
print("\n--- FAIL ---")
return False
else:
if output[0] != None:
output = output[0].decode('utf-8')
return output
def distance(angle1, angle2):
'''
Determines the dihedral difference between two angles
Assumes inputted angles are in degrees
'''
distance = 2.0 * (1.0 - math.cos(math.radians(angle1) - math.radians(angle2)))
return distance
def make_resfile(directory, end_peptide_seq, structure_pepchain):
'''
Write resfile which mutates the template peptide sequence
'''
with open(f"{directory}/{end_peptide_seq}.resfile", "w") as resfile:
# preserve the input rotamer (do not pack at all) - applies to everything
resfile.write("NATRO\n")
resfile.write("start\n")
for pos, end_aa in enumerate(end_peptide_seq):
resfile.write(f"{pos+1} {structure_pepchain} PIKAA {end_aa}\n")
return f"{directory}/{end_peptide_seq}.resfile"
def main():
'''
THE LINE BELOW NEEDS TO BE CHANGED BASED ON THE USER
'''
ROSETTA_INSTALL_DIR = "/path_to_dir/rosetta/"
os_system = platform.system()
extension = ''
if os_system == 'Linux':
extension = 'linuxgccrelease'
elif os_system == 'Darwin':
extension = 'macosclangrelease'
'''
Crystal structure is WT A*24:02 (chain A) bound to PHOX2B (chain B) in complex with 10LH, heavy chain (chain H) and light chain (chain L)
'''
crystal_structure = f"PHOX2B_A2402_10LH.pdb"
# pHLA-I structural database taken from https://hla3db.research.chop.edu with the
# following query: peptide length 9, anchor class ∆7
# as of April 28th, 2023 there were 315 structures
# NOTE: The manuscript uses a cutoff date of April 29th, 2022
pdb_dict = get_pdb_dict("MHC_pdbs/MHCs.fasta")
'''
Replaces the PHOX2B peptide backbone in the A2402 and 10LH complex
'''
workdir1 = "template_graft/"
os.system(f"mkdir -p {workdir1}")
print(f"Grafting template peptide backbone via HLA alignment (n = {len(pdb_dict)}) (runtime: ~20 seconds)")
for pdbid in tqdm(pdb_dict.keys()):
cmd.load(crystal_structure, "10LH")
cmd.load(f"MHC_pdbs/{pdbid}_reordered.pdb", "template")
cmd.super("template and chain A and name ca", "10LH and chain A and name ca", cycles=0) # align HLA Ca atoms
cmd.remove("template and chain A") # removes template HLA
cmd.remove("10LH and chain B") # removes 10LH peptide (PHOX2B)
cmd.save(f"{workdir1}/{pdbid}_A2402_10LH.pdb")
cmd.delete("all")
'''
Replaces the new backbone sequence with PHOX2B peptide sequence and performs \extensive\ rotamer sampling
'''
print("Introducing hotspot residues and conducting extensive rotamer sampling (runtime: ~35 minutes)")
workdir2 = "template_graft_hotspot/"
os.system(f"mkdir -p {workdir2}")
for pdbid in tqdm(pdb_dict.keys()):
resfile_name = make_resfile(workdir2, 'AAAAARAAA', "B") # change the peptide sequence to 'alanine' PHOX2B peptide sequence
template_structure_new_bb = f"{workdir1}/{pdbid}_A2402_10LH.pdb"
# since R6 is not aromatic, we do not increase rotamer sampling for aromatic residues
os.system(f"{ROSETTA_INSTALL_DIR}/main/source/bin/fixbb.{extension} -database {ROSETTA_INSTALL_DIR}/main/database -s {template_structure_new_bb} -out:path:all {workdir2} -resfile {resfile_name} -suffix _PHOX2B -ex1 -ex2 -ex3 -ex4 -overwrite")
'''
Gets relevant distances/angles between R6 and D232 in the fixed backbone models
'''
print("Selecting template backbones with ideal target side chain geometry (runtime: ~15 seconds)")
output_dir = "output"
os.system(f"mkdir -p {output_dir}")
with open(f"{output_dir}/template_graft_hotspot_dist_angle.csv", "w") as csvfile:
writer = csv.writer(csvfile)
writer.writerow(['pdbid', 'R6-CZ_D104-DG', "R6-CZ_R6-NH1_D104-OD2_D104-CG", "R6-CZ_R6-NH1_D104-OD2_D104-CG"])
for pdbid in tqdm(pdb_dict.keys()):
fixbb_model = f"{workdir2}/{pdbid}_A2402_10LH_PHOX2B_0001.pdb"
cmd.load(fixbb_model, "struc")
cz_cg_distance = cmd.get_distance("struc//B/ARG`6/CZ", "struc//H/ASP`104/CG")
nh1_od2_dihedral_angle = cmd.get_dihedral("struc//B/ARG`6/CZ", "struc//B/ARG`6/NH1", "struc//H/ASP`104/OD2", "struc//H/ASP`104/CG")
nh2_od1_dihedral_angle = cmd.get_dihedral("struc//B/ARG`6/CZ", "struc//B/ARG`6/NH2", "struc//H/ASP`104/OD1", "struc//H/ASP`104/CG")
cmd.delete("all")
writer.writerow([pdbid, cz_cg_distance, nh1_od2_dihedral_angle, nh2_od1_dihedral_angle])
template_graft_hotspot_dist_angle = defaultdict(list)
with open(f"{output_dir}/template_graft_hotspot_dist_angle.csv", "r") as csvfile:
reader = csv.reader(csvfile)
next(reader)
for line in reader:
template_graft_hotspot_dist_angle[line[0]] = [float(x) for x in line[1:]]
'''
Finds fixbb models that fit the criteria for a R6/D232 interaction
Criteria:
1. Dihedral difference (D-score) between (CZ, NH1, and CG, OD1) + (CZ, NH2, and CG, OD2) < 3.5 and each individual D-score < 2.3
2. Distance between CG and CZ is < 5 Å
For reference, in 10LH:PHOX2B/A24, the distance between CG and CZ is 4.1 Å
'''
cmd.load(crystal_structure, "10LH")
REF_NH1_OD2 = cmd.get_dihedral("10LH//B/ARG`6/CZ", "/10LH//B/ARG`6/NH1", "10LH//H/ASP`104/OD2", "10LH//H/ASP`104/CG")
REF_NH2_OD1 = cmd.get_dihedral("10LH//B/ARG`6/CZ", "/10LH//B/ARG`6/NH2", "10LH//H/ASP`104/OD1", "10LH//H/ASP`104/CG")
cmd.delete("all")
valid_models = []
for pdbid, metrics in template_graft_hotspot_dist_angle.items():
cz_cg_distance = metrics[0]
nh1_od2_dihedral_angle = metrics[1]
nh2_od1_dihedral_angle = metrics[2]
if cz_cg_distance > 5:
continue
dscore1 = distance(nh1_od2_dihedral_angle, REF_NH1_OD2)
dscore2 = distance(nh2_od1_dihedral_angle, REF_NH2_OD1)
combined_dscore = dscore1 + dscore2
if combined_dscore < 4 and dscore1 < 2.3 and dscore2 < 2.3:
valid_models.append(pdbid)
print(f"There are {len(valid_models)} valid models")
with open(f"{output_dir}/valid_models.txt", "w") as txtfile:
for pdbid in valid_models:
txtfile.write(f"{pdbid}\n")
'''
Generate heteroclitic peptides with target hotspot residues
'''
new_pep_seq = {}
for pdbid in valid_models:
peptide = pdb_dict[pdbid].split("_")[0] # template peptide sequence
new_peptide = [""]*9
for index, resi in enumerate(peptide):
pos = index+1
# establish A*24 anchors
if pos == 2:
new_peptide[index] = 'Y'
elif pos == 9:
new_peptide[index] = 'F'
# establish PHOX2B hotspot residue
elif pos == 6:
new_peptide[index] = "R"
# reduce positive charge around R6
elif (pos == 7) and (resi == "R" or resi == "H" or resi == "K"):
new_peptide[index] = "G"
elif (pos == 4 or pos == 5) and (resi == "R" or resi == "H" or resi == "K"):
new_peptide[index] = "I"
else:
new_peptide[index] = resi
new_peptide = "".join(new_peptide)
new_pep_seq[pdbid] = new_peptide
unique_pep_seq = list(set(new_pep_seq.values()))
print(f"There are {len(unique_pep_seq)} unique peptide sequences")
with open(f"{output_dir}/potential_cr_pep_seq.txt", "w") as txtfile:
for pep_seq in unique_pep_seq:
txtfile.write(f"{pep_seq}\n")
if __name__ == "__main__":
main()
